MySQL 8.0版本说明
MySQL 8.0源代码文档10bet官方网站
如果使用刷新错误日志
或刷新日志
语句,或mysqladmin flush-logs命令,服务器将关闭并重新打开正在写入的任何错误日志文件。若要重命名错误日志文件,请在刷新之前手动重命名。然后刷新日志,打开一个具有原始文件名的新文件。例如,假设日志文件名为
,使用以下命令重命名文件并创建一个新文件:host_name
.err
mvhost_name.errhost_namemysqladmin刷新日志host_name.err-old备份目录
在Windows上,使用重命名而不是mv.
如果错误日志文件的位置不是服务器可写的,日志刷新操作将无法创建新的日志文件。例如,在Linux上,服务器可能会将错误日志写入/var/log/mysqld.log
文件,/var/log
目录由根
并不是由mysqld.有关处理此案例的信息,请参见5.4.6“服务器日志维护”.
如果服务器没有写入指定的错误日志文件,则刷新错误日志时不会发生错误日志文件重命名。